0.48.3 - [stable branch] - Tue 3 Dec 2002, joern
Features:
- dvd::rip now checks on startup if you're using Perl 5.8
without having PERLIO=stdio set. If yes, dvd::rip sets
the variable for you and restarts. (This bug is already
reported to the Perl developers and hopefully fixed
soon, so dvd::rip can drop this workaround somedays).
Bugfixes:
- Adding additional audio tracks didn't work for DVD image
and on-the-fly transcoding. Reported by Matthias Hennemann
<Matthias.Hennemann AT Organik.Uni-Erlangen.DE>
- Free diskspace wasn't printed before ripping. Reported
by Florin Andrei.
- Fixed a possible bug regarding proper ac3 audio codec
detection which probably depends on the used libdvdread
version. Thanks to Ronny Buchmann <ronny-transcode AT
vlugnet.org> who reported a bug in dvd::rip's automatic file
conversion, which is most likely a consequence of an
failed ac3 detection.
